A leading National Health Institute is offering this grant to address the persistent public health crisis of maternal health disparities. This Advancing Integrated Models (AIM) of Care initiative is designed to support essential formative research and pilot studies. Specifically, this grant is for informing the development of innovative integrated care models aimed at preventing severe maternal morbidity and mortality. The program emphasizes generating new insights and solutions to improve outcomes, particularly for disproportionately impacted populations who experience significant health inequities. By funding foundational studies, this initiative seeks to cultivate evidence-based strategies that will ultimately reduce preventable deaths and complications, ensuring more equitable and healthier futures for women across diverse communities.
